Which of the following equimolar solutions has the highest conductivity?
- A. \(H_2SO{_4(aq)}\)
- B. \(NaOH{_(aq)}\)
- C. \(H_2CO{_3(aq)}\)
- D. \(CH_3COOH{_4(aq)}\)
Correct Answer: A. \(H_2SO{_4(aq)}\)
Explanation
\(H_2SO_4\)(aq) is a strong acid that dissociates into two hydrogen ions (H+) and one sulfate ion \(SO4^{2-}\) when dissolved in water. This leads to a higher concentration of ions in the solution, resulting in higher conductivity.
